Are school districts required to provide transportation to magnet schools?

Transportation requirements for magnet schools vary by state, and many districts face significant gaps between what they are obligated to provide and what families actually need to participate. When funding is reduced or routes are cut, the students most affected are often those from lower-income households who have no other way to get there.

Magnet programs are designed to expand access, and transportation is what determines whether that design holds in practice. EverDriven works with districts to fill the gaps left by route reductions and funding shortfalls, ensuring that a student’s zip code or household income does not become the deciding factor in whether they can attend the program they chose.

Every EverDriven driver completes pre-service drug testing, multi-layered background checks including the National Sex Offender Registry, motor vehicle record reviews, and comprehensive safety and sensitivity training before their first ride. All vehicles pass annual third-party safety inspections, 100% of trips are monitored in real time, and our operational standards align with applicable state and federal Department of Education regulations so districts always have the documentation they need.
